Abstract
A device for repelling pests includes a housing, a positioning mechanism to move the housing, at least three range-finding elements affixed to the housing along a common plane to detect a presence of a pest (e.g., an animate pest such as an animal, or an inanimate pest such as a drone) by obtaining a signal indicative of a location of the pest relative to the device, a projectile launcher affixed to the housing to fire one or more projectiles therefrom, and a controller electronically coupled to the range-finding elements, the positioning mechanism, and the projectile launcher. The controller may be configured to move the housing using the positioning mechanism until a strength of the signal obtained from each of the range-finding elements is substantially equal thereby indicating that the projectile launcher is directed toward the location of the pest, and to fire projectiles from the projectile launcher toward the pest.
